Bellingham Trail Marathon and Half

The marathon has lots of tough climbs on single track trails, as well as fast interurban trails and a short road section. With 5,000 feet of climbing, this may be the toughest marathon in Washington! The race connects two of the most popular trail systems, Lake Padden and Chuckanut Mountain. Runners will enjoy lake and forest views through Padden Park and expansive views of the city of Bellingham, the Cascade Mountain range, and Bellingham Bay from Chuckanut Ridge.

When: November
(This trail race takes place in November each year. Visit race website link below for details.)

Location: Washington, United States
Nearby City: Bellingham

Event 1:
Race Length: 26.2 miles (42.2 km)
Elevation Gain: 5,000 feet (+191 ft/mi)
Event 2:
Race Length: 13.1 miles (21.1 km)
Elevation Gain: 2,400 feet (+183 ft/mi)
